JavaScript简介
JavaScript是由Netscape公司开发的基于对象和事件驱动并具有安全性的脚本语言。这门语言可用于html和web。
JavaScript 是脚本语言
JavaScript 是一种轻量级的编程语言。
JavaScript 是可插入 HTML 页面的编程代码。
JavaScript 插入 HTML 页面后,可由所有的现代浏览器执行。
JavaScript 很容易学习。
JavaScript的特点
1、简单性
JavaScript 是脚本语言,和其他脚本语言一样,Javascript同样也是一种解释语言。它的基本结构形式与C、C++十分相类似。但它不像这些语言一样需要先编译,而是在程序运行过程中被逐行解释。它与html标记结合在一起,从而方便用户使用操作。
2、动态性
Javascript是动态的,它可以直接对用户或客户端输入做出响应,无须经过Web服务程序。
3、基于对象的语言
这意味着它能运用已经创建的对象,但不能派生新的对象,也没有像Java等面向对象程序语言具有继承、多态等特点。
4、安全性
它不允许访问本地的硬盘,也不能将数据存入服务器上,更不允许对网络文档进行修改和删除,只能通过游览器实现信息浏览或动态交互。
5、跨平台性
JavaScript依赖于浏览器本身,与操作环境无关,只要是能运行浏览器的计算机并支持JavaScript的浏览器就可以正确执行。
JavaScript的应用方法
1、在HTML页面中嵌入JavaScript
<html>
<head><title>xx</title>
<script language="JavaScript">//language:表示在html中使用哪种脚本语言
JavaScript脚本语言
</script>
</head>
<body>
</body>
</html>
注:<script></script>
标签对的位置并不是固定的,可以出现在HTML页面的<head></head>
或者<body></body>
标签对之间。也可以在页面的多个位置,通过<script></script>
标签对来嵌入多段JavaScript代码。
2、链接外部JavaScript文件
(1)创建外部JavaScript文件aa.js。代码如下:
<!--
document.write("这是一个外部文件aa.js")
-->
注:在代码中通过<!-- -->
标识进行注释,如不能解析JavaScript代码的浏览器,则所有在的代码都会被忽略;如能被解析,则执行并显示其结果。
(2)创建HTML文件。其代码如下:
<html>
<head><title>xx</title>
</head>
<body>
<script language="JavaScript" src="aa.js">//language:表示在html中使用哪种脚本语言 src:表示包含JavaScript源代码的文件URL
JavaScript脚本语言
</script>
</body>
</html>
3、事件调用JavaScript程序
<a href="#" onclick="alert('这是一个onclick事件调用')">xxxx</a>
注:事件调用有onclick事件,onload事件。